Put subcision and largecity by you. That is the hardest thing to find. Many Dr's will treat you with laser quickly and will not improve your scarring.
Sadly this is not how acne scar work goes where you take a month, do a multi procedure and are done. The body does not heal like this and takes months to heal after each procedure. Instead I would break up your vacation and take a few weeks each year to treat if that is the only time you have.
You have boxcars, icepicks, and rolling scars.

@indofilo96I would say moderate scarring. You definitely need filler in that cheek rolling scar and the temple after your subcision.
Percentage I never provide as it's variable depending on how you heal. We are talking 4sessions so 1 session isn't going to give you a huge percentage - it's progressive.
I am sure there is someone near you, ... I wish I could speak your language. Try the above methods of searching for a major city by you and subcision on social media. I know some countries around you advertise on snapchat, twitter, instagram, facebook, etc...
At home, ... yes as I said above monthly do dermastamping to your scars and alternate with glycolic peels until you can do another Dr's treatment. Retinoid cream or gel nightly.
If you cannot afford filler then do Chinese Cupping to your scars for a month after subcision.
You don't need a month to do this, you could get 2 or 3 treatments out of that if you spread that time out over a year to treat.
